Third Man, Drug Angle Emerge in Vadodara Hotel Death
A 29-year-old man died after a late-night meeting at a Vadodara hotel.
At first, police thought only two men were involved.
Investigators now say a third man was also in the room at some point.
The men had contacted and invited him during the night.
Police do not yet know exactly when he arrived or left.
The death appeared to involve a fall.
Forensic tests will check whether a suspected drug or other substance played a role.
The investigation is still continuing.
